赞
踩
这篇博客是面对那些想学机器学习却不知道怎么学的初学者,为的是让大家不是无头苍蝇,有个学习的方向,
1.什么是机器学习
机器学习是人工智能基础,无论是你要学会深度学习还是别的,机器学习都很重要,不会你会很难受,凉凉。
机器学习-通过数据的训练得到一个模型,即知道问题与答案,学会计算过程,在以后对同类问题进行解答
2.怎么学
a.python基础(语法),不需要太过精通,会写就行,懂再多不会写也是白搭
文档:
廖雪峰:https://www.liaoxuefeng.com/wiki/0014316089557264a6b348958f449949df42a6d3a2e542c000
runoob:http://www.runoob.com/python3/python3-data-structure.html
视频
网易云课堂:
http://study.163.com/course/courseLearn.htm?courseId=1003792052#/learn/video?lessonId=1004399016&courseId=1003792052
有时间能力可以自己继续学习爬虫(自己做项目会用到)
b.了解经典算法(建立模型)
这里提出一个我学习遇到的问题,我学习时最先了解到tensorflow(谷歌基于DistBelief进行研发的第二代人工智能学习系统)
在后面学习过程中在编译器安装算法模块和tensorflow是出现了概念模糊,分不清两者区别,这里提及一下:tensorflow是一个系统,他可以使用算法,但不是算法。
申明:算法不必全部都学,用到在看也不迟,主要是了解,这是什么,能干什么
到这里你就对机器学习有了一个差不多大概的了解了!!!
可参见
不会停的蜗牛 https://www.jianshu.com/p/55a67c12d3e9
3.学习算法
a.学习算法的常用函数(不用都会,用到是在查学也不迟)
b.了解起数学原理(归根到底其实都还是数学)
c.有能力尽量自己推到(可以学以致用,有甚者可自己写)
网易云课堂吴恩达机器学习(对前面提到的算法有一定了解,不然开头你就会比较懵逼)
http://study.163.com/course/courseLearn.htm?courseId=1004570029#/learn/video?lessonId=1049050791&courseId=1004570029
4.实际运用
a.数字识别
http://www.tensorfly.cn/tfdoc/tutorials/mnist_beginners.html
b.网站验证码破解
http://www.bugcode.cn/break_captcha.html
c.天气预测
http://www.bugcode.cn/mlweatherpart01.html
d.股票房价预测
https://blog.csdn.net/jerry81333/article/details/53946313
申明:这里的实例均为引用,非博主原创
指南
Copyright © 2003-2013 www.wpsshop.cn 版权所有,并保留所有权利。